The Orion spacecraft that launched on 11/16/22 as part of the Artemis I mission is equipped with four Luna Labs corrosion sensors on the exterior of the crew module. Future Artemis missions will be equipped with Luna’s Acuity LS corrosion sensor devices.
Luna Labs products are helping Lockheed Martin Space to understand corrosive conditions on the exterior of the spacecraft upon reentry and recovery. Acuity LS will also monitor corrosivity and humidity inside of the crewed module to understand how exercise and use of potable water impact corrosivity throughout the mission.
